Kunstlinie Almere Flevoland is the cultural heart of Almere and a leading venue for performing and visual arts. Located on the Esplanade by the Weerwater in the city center, the building combines striking, transparent architecture, designed by Japanese architects Kazuyo Sejima & Ryue Nishizawa (SANAA), with a dynamic program of performances, exhibitions, and cultural events.
As an arts and culture center, Kunstlinie offers three theater halls, an art gallery, and various public spaces where art and audiences come together in a diverse experience of theater, music, dance, cabaret, and contemporary visual arts. Around 200,000 visitors come to this venue each year, drawn by its invitation to reflection, dialogue, and inspiration.
